Backendless是一种云计算平台,提供了一套全面的后端服务,包括数据库、用户管理、文件存储、API服务等。当从API服务返回数据库对象时,Backendless遵循以下规则:
- 数据库对象的返回:Backendless将返回一个包含数据库对象的JSON格式响应。该响应包含对象的所有属性和关联关系。
- 数据库对象的属性:返回的数据库对象将包含所有已定义的属性,包括基本数据类型(如字符串、整数、布尔值等)和复杂数据类型(如数组、日期等)。
- 关联关系的处理:如果数据库对象具有关联关系(例如一对一、一对多、多对多关系),Backendless将在返回的JSON响应中包含关联对象的引用。可以通过引用的ID或完整对象来访问关联对象。
- 数据过滤和排序:可以使用Backendless的查询功能对返回的数据库对象进行过滤和排序。通过指定查询条件和排序规则,可以根据特定的需求获取所需的数据。
- 安全性和权限控制:Backendless提供了灵活的安全性和权限控制机制,可以通过角色和权限设置来限制对数据库对象的访问。只有具有适当权限的用户才能访问和修改数据库对象。
推荐的腾讯云相关产品:腾讯云云数据库CDB、腾讯云云函数SCF、腾讯云API网关API Gateway。
腾讯云云数据库CDB:提供高性能、可扩展的关系型数据库服务,支持多种数据库引擎,包括MySQL、SQL Server等。详情请参考:腾讯云云数据库CDB
腾讯云云函数SCF:无服务器计算服务,可实现按需运行代码的功能,无需管理服务器。可用于处理API服务返回的数据库对象。详情请参考:腾讯云云函数SCF
腾讯云API网关API Gateway:提供灵活、可扩展的API管理和发布服务,可用于管理和调度API服务。详情请参考:腾讯云API网关API Gateway